Sat 1963045708809353

decimal
830873.83809353
degree
0°200873′281″83809353‴
percentile
93.47836718898591%
name
yeulorgpkq
cycle
0
epoch
3
period
412
block
830873
offset
83809353
timestamp
rarity
common